Men's Lightline Down Jacket
The iconic and continuing bestseller, this technical duvet jacket is ideal for freezing conditions anywhere in the world.
Built to meet the demands of modern mountaineers, the Lightline Jacket continues to set the benchmark for lightweight, technical duvet jackets. Its hooded design and water-resistant shell offer exceptional warmth and protection in sub-zero conditions.
Information
The Lightline Jacket uses 700-fill power Pure Down held in place by stitched-through baffle construction to optimise warmth and prevent down migration that can lead to cold spots, particularly in vulnerable areas such as the shoulders, chest, and hood. All of our down is minimally treated and is DOWN CODEX approved, meaning it’s sourced through a transparent and carefully audited supply chain.
The lightweight and highly water-resistant Drilite Loft outer fabric allows the down to loft to its full potential, providing maximum warmth while protecting against melting snow and howling spindrift. Drilite Loft offers complete wind resistance and excellent breathability, keeping you warm and comfortable even in the most severe conditions.
The Mountain fit is carefully designed for effective layering while reducing unnecessary bulk that can feel restrictive, allowing for complete freedom of movement whether shouldering a pack, swinging axes or coiling ropes. An elasticated hem drawcord and adjustable cuffs seal out the cold and help fine-tune the fit.
A fully insulated hood with a wired peak provides an invaluable defence against the elements in severe conditions. It can be zipped off to reduce weight and pack size when necessary. Three down panels optimise the hood to fit around the head, and drawcords allow for easy additional adjustment, even with gloves on.
A reliable two-way YKK moulded centre zip is resilient against ice build-up and is reinforced by an internal baffle to seal in heat. Internally, a zipped security pocket stores essentials, while two hand warmer pockets keep fingers toasty at camp or store items requiring quick access when moving.
Lightweight, warm and highly protective, the Lightline remains a benchmark piece for cold-weather insulation.
Features:
- Weight: 740g / 26.1oz
Insulation
- 296g (size large) of Duck Down with a minimum content of 90/10 700 fill power provides exceptional insulation with low weight and pack size.
- Insulation is optimised using a baffle by baffle approach to ensure maximum warmth for the weight of down.
- Down sourced through DOWN CODEX© and the RDS 3.0 standard for animal welfare.
- Unique DOWN CODEX© code in each product shows where that batch of down has been sourced from, as well as giving precise down content and fill power figures.
Materials
- Drilite Loft 40D outer fabric is totally windproof and highly weather-resistant, with a PFAS-free DWR.
- Woven downproof 20 Denier lining gives exceptional moisture transfer, comfort and packability.
Patterning & Design
- Stitch through baffle construction throughout for warmth with maximum mobility and low pack size.
- Designed to be worn over base and mid-layers as required.
Hood Configuration
- Zip-off Mountain Insulated Hood, designed to offer exceptional comfort and protection whilst being easily removed to leave a high collar when required.
Pocket Configuration
- 2 zipped handwarmer pockets
- Inner zipped security pocket
Centre Front Zip
- 2-way YKK® moulded centre front zip is easy to use with gloves on.
Cuffs & Sleeves Configuration
- Adjustable and elasticated cuff construction for ease of use with gloves.
- Sleeves are designed to offer unhindered mobility.
Waist & Hem Construction
- Dual tether hem drawcords provide adjustment and increase thermal efficiency
Further Features
- Supplied with a lightweight stuff sack
- Built to last. Backed up by Mountain Equipment's Product Lifetime Guarantee
- Designed and developed in the UK. Manufactured in China
